Introduction

Among the many archived reports linking UFO sightings to unusual sounds, one California case from June 1957 remains notable because it combined three elements that researchers repeatedly return to: a reported triangular object, a distinct humming noise and witnesses that included a United States Air Force officer. The case was preserved by the National Investigations Committee on Aerial Phenomena (NICAP), one of the most influential civilian UFO organisations of the 1950s and 1960s. NICAP Case illustration 1 The sighting does not provide proof of an extraordinary craft. No physical evidence emerged, and the event rests largely on witness testimony. Yet it continues to attract attention because it illustrates how sound details can elevate a report from a simple light-in-the-sky account into a more complex case involving perceived structure, motion and acoustics. Within discussions of UFO noises, the Carmichael, California report is often cited as an example of a witness describing a hum as an integral part of the experience rather than as an afterthought. What Witnesses Reported Seeing and Hearing

According to NICAP’s archived summary, the event occurred on 23 June 1957 in Carmichael, California, near Sacramento. Witnesses reported a triangular object passing overhead. The object was not merely described as a distant light; observers claimed enough visual detail to identify a geometric shape. NICAP later classified the incident as a distant encounter rather than a close encounter because the object was believed to be more than 500 feet away. The feature that keeps the case relevant in discussions of UFO sounds is the reported noise. Witnesses described a humming or vibrating sound accompanying the object’s passage. In later summaries of UFO hum reports, the sound is often characterised as a high-frequency hum or vibration rather than a conventional aircraft engine note. Why the USAF Officer Detail Drew Attention

Many UFO reports gain visibility not because of what was seen but because of who reported it. In this case, researchers highlighted that one of the witnesses was a United States Air Force officer. The presence of military personnel has long been treated by UFO investigators as potentially significant because such individuals are presumed to have at least some familiarity with aircraft, flight operations and common aerial phenomena. NICAP was especially interested in reports involving military witnesses. During the organisation’s peak years, it frequently argued that pilots, radar operators and service members deserved greater credibility than casual observers. The group’s leadership included former military officers and actively collected reports from serving and retired personnel. That does not mean the officer’s presence proves the sighting was extraordinary. A military witness can still misidentify an aircraft, atmospheric effect or other stimulus. However, within UFO research culture, the Air Force connection helped the Carmichael report survive in catalogues and case summaries long after countless ordinary sightings were forgotten. The witness background gave later investigators a reason to treat the account as more than a routine civilian observation. Why the Hum Matters More Than the Triangle

Modern readers often focus first on the triangular shape because triangular UFO reports became especially famous during later decades. Yet in historical terms, the sound component may be the more interesting feature.

Many UFO reports involve apparently silent objects. Witnesses frequently describe lights or shapes moving without any audible engine noise. The Carmichael case differs because the reported hum formed part of the central observation. The witnesses were not merely reporting an object and separately recalling a background sound; the archived description presents the humming noise as a characteristic of the object itself. What the Case Can and Cannot Prove

The strongest argument for the case is not that it demonstrates an unknown technology. Rather, it shows that detailed hum reports were being documented well before later waves of triangular UFO sightings became popular in public culture.

The case provides evidence that:

  • Witnesses associated unusual aerial objects with humming sounds as early as the 1950s.
  • The sound description was considered important enough to preserve in official case archives.
  • Multiple witnesses reportedly observed the event.

At the same time, the limitations are substantial.

There are no publicly available recordings of the sound. No physical traces were reported. The surviving evidence is largely documentary and depends on witness recollection recorded through UFO investigative channels. The case also lacks the radar, photographic or instrument data that researchers generally regard as stronger forms of corroboration. Another challenge is that humming sounds are not unique to alleged UFOs. Aircraft heard under unusual atmospheric conditions, distant industrial activity and other environmental noises can all produce perceptions that witnesses describe as buzzing or humming. Without direct measurements, it is impossible to determine whether the reported sound originated from the observed object or from an unrelated source that became associated with it during the event.

The Carmichael report remains useful less as proof and more as a reference point. It captures several themes that continue to appear in UFO noise discussions: a structured object, a distinctive hum, multiple witnesses and a military observer. Those features make it a compact example of the type of case that researchers cite when arguing that recurring sound descriptions deserve attention rather than dismissal. At the same time, the case demonstrates the limits of historical UFO evidence. The account is intriguing precisely because it contains details that are difficult to verify decades later. The humming sound makes the report memorable, but it also highlights the central problem facing investigators: a sound can be vividly described, repeatedly recalled and widely discussed while still remaining impossible to test after the fact. In that sense, the 1957 California hum case serves as both an interesting data point and a reminder of how much UFO sound evidence depends on human observation rather than measurable records.
